Position Overview & Specifications

Senior Data Engineer

Blenheim Chalcot is one of the leading venture builders in the world. Operating from our flagship White City Scale Space headquarters in London and our Scale Space Nottingham campus, we have been building exciting and disruptive businesses for over 20 years. Blenheim Chalcot is responsible for building some of the most innovative companies in the UK and increasingly around the world – with significant operations in India and the US, as well as emerging operations in South Africa and South East Asia.

Our portfolio companies employ in excess of 4000 people, with the central BC team itself numbering 350 - and all are scaling up rapidly. Our assets under management are in excess of £1.8 billion.

We are heading into a period of ambitious building at Blenheim Chalcot and across our businesses, in existing and new geographies. As a result, we need a world class Senior Data Engineer to join the team at Oakbrook Finance Limited.

This is a leading role in the ongoing development of a world class Consumer Lending business that is aiming to change lending for the better by becoming the UK's most trusted and responsible Fintech business.

This role exists to develop and maintain data products, in line with Oakbrook's data strategy, architectural vision and roadmap. Adhering to defined standards, patterns and practices for the data engineering chapter.

Responsibilities: Key Responsibilities and Accountabilities

  • Designing, building, deploying, operating and maintaining data products and pipelines in line with the data strategy, architectural vision and roadmaps
  • Working with a team of talented people as part of an agile delivery team
  • Ensuring quality standards are met and products are continually improved in line with business value
  • Working in alignment with the business stakeholders to give Oakbrook a distinctive capability in data and analytics

Skills

Technical Skills

  • Highly proficient in building and maintaining data pipelines in Databricks
  • Highly proficient in data engineering technologies, such as Delta Lake, Apache Spark, Azure Data Factoryetc.
  • Highly proficient in big data engineering programminglanguages such as Python and/or Scala
  • Experience with cloud technologies, especially GCP and Azure
  • Experience in T-SQL and maintenance of SSIS packages
  • Highly proficient in ETL Process Development
  • Experience of Data Modelling
  • Experience of Data Warehousing dimensional modelling techniques.
  • Some experience in .NET C# or Terraform would be useful
  • Experience in the usage of a continuous delivery system and related concepts
  • Experience in the usage of data reporting tools, such as PowerBI
  • Strong understanding of application security concepts, including securing production applications and delivery pipelines
  • Strong understanding of systems required in delivering commercial finance products, and how they fit together (i.e. loan origination systems, loan management systems, collections systems)
  • Strong understanding of data governance concepts such as data ownership, data stewardship etc

Non Technical Skills

  • Collaborates well in a team environment
  • Passionate about continuous improvement / best practice
  • Passionate about Business Intelligence
  • Confidence to speak in front of people and produce useful and concise documentation as necessary
  • A desire to learn new techniques and trends and apply them within our business context
  • An ability to successfully balance technical requirements with pragmatic delivery
  • Must be able to demonstrate leadership, communication and influencing skills
